Market Restraints One significant challenge is the high cost of advanced adhesive formulations, particularly those offering specialized properties such as superior thermal and electrical performance. These premium adhesives often come with a higher price tag, making them less accessible for small manufacturers & potentially limiting widespread adoption. Stringent environmental regulations pose hurdles, as governments worldwide impose strict standards on the use of certain chemicals in adhesives. The U.S. Environmental Protection Agency has established updated risk management regulations for two hazardous chemicals, trichloroethylene (TCE) & perchloroethylene (PCE), commonly used in adhesives. These new rules are designed to minimize exposure to these toxic substances, which have been associated with serious health risks, including cancer, neurotoxicity & reproductive harm. Compliance with these regulations can lead to increased costs and longer development timelines, deterring some companies from entering the market or expanding their product lines. By Resin Type: Epoxy adhesives dominate the market due to their excellent mechanical strength, chemical resistance, and strong adhesion properties. They are widely used in high-performance electronic applications such as encapsulation, potting, and surface mount devices. Silicone adhesives are preferred for applications that require flexibility and thermal stability, especially in environments with high temperature fluctuations, such as automotive and industrial electronics. Silicone thermal adhesives are commonly used in smartphone chargers, which generate heat rapidly. For cable connectors, bonding and sealing can incorporate primer-less adhesion with instant green strength, ensuring strong adhesion and easy reworkability, reducing waste in the process. Polyurethane adhesives are valued for their durability, impact resistance, and ability to perform well under dynamic stress, making them suitable for both industrial and consumer electronics. Acrylic adhesive has been a reliable industry standard for years, valued for its durability & resilience in demanding environments, including high temperatures & chemical exposure. As a resin-based adhesive, this synthetic polymer compound is highly sought after for its rapid bonding capability & long-lasting strength, even in challenging applications. The Others category includes specialty resins like polyimides and cyanate esters, which are used in niche applications requiring extreme thermal or chemical performance. By Application: Surface Mount Devices (SMDs) represent the largest application segment, driven by the global trend toward miniaturization in consumer electronics, where adhesives are essential for bonding components to printed circuit boards with high precision & durability. Surface Mount Adhesives (SMAs) are essential in electronics manufacturing, enabling the precise assembly of printed circuit boards (PCBs) & electronic components. Their growing popularity stems from their capacity to improve production efficiency while ensuring strong mechanical & electrical connections. Conformal Coatings are used to protect electronic circuits from moisture, dust, chemicals & temperature extremes, ensuring long-term functionality in harsh environments such as automotive and aerospace. Whether silicone or parylene-based, these specialized protective coatings enhance the reliability of PCB conformal coatings in UAVs, autonomous ground vehicles, and maritime robotics. Encapsulation involves enclosing sensitive components in adhesive materials to shield them from mechanical stress, vibration, and environmental damage, which is especially important in industrial and outdoor electronics. Electronics encapsulation epoxy adhesive is a resin-based solution designed for secure bonding and protection of electronic components. Unlike conventional adhesives, it forms a durable encapsulating layer around electronic parts, shielding them from environmental hazards. Potting and Coating offer similar protective benefits by filling and sealing electronic assemblies to prevent corrosion and short-circuiting, commonly used in power electronics and LED systems. The Others category includes secondary applications like wire tacking and underfill, which support overall device integrity and performance.
